Here's one that perhaps some of you in your m/d you may have come across....
There's a small tag - that's the Disabled American Veterans keychain (fob) that the organization had sent out to people between 1941 to about 1975 I believe. Sometimes people have these laying around in the bottom of a junk drawer, or possibly have gotten one while out m/d?

In the 1950s I recall them being sent along with car registration papers along with a donation request. The key fob matched your car plates.
